Job summary

MUSC Health is seeking a Risk Management Coordinator to support the Risk Management Department at Medical University Hospital Authority. You will administer the online occurrence reporting system, monitor incidents daily, investigate events, and intervene as needed to improve patient safety and quality of care.

The role requires RN licensure in SC, a nursing degree, and experience in healthcare risk management.

Job Description

Provides regular hospital –wide staff education for occurrence reporting. Provides monthly occurrence monitoring reports. Administers tracking and reporting for the federally-mandated Safe Medical Device Act. Assists in preparation of risk analysis of serious and sentinel events. Provides backup as needed for Customer Satisfaction.

Requirements
  • Routinely examine and maintain awareness of legislative or regulatory activities related to health care risk management.
  • Maintain working knowledge of various codes, laws, rules and regulations concerning patient care and incident reporting, including those mandated by state and federal agencies.
  • Expertise and knowledge of computer systems including Microsoft Word, Excel, Outlook.
  • Ability to manage competing priorities, good organizational skills, and flexibility, along good written and verbal communication skills are essential.
Licenses, Certifications
  • Licensure as a registered nurse by the SC Board of Nursing.
  • Certification in Risk Management desirable.
